body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background:url(bg.jpg);
	background-position:top;
	background-repeat:repeat-x;
	background-color:#f9f8f8;
}
input,textarea, select {
	font-family:Arial, Helvetica, sans-serif;
	border: 1px solid #334655;
	font-size:14px;
	background:#ececeb;
}
.mm a
{
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
letter-spacing:0.07em;
color:#FFFFFF;
text-decoration:none
}
.mm a:hover
{
color: #FFFFCC;
}
.submm 
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#8f8f8f;
	text-decoration:none	
}
.submm table 
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#8f8f8f;
	text-decoration:none	
}
.submm td
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#8f8f8f;
	text-decoration:none	
}
.submm a
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#8f8f8f;	
}
.submm a:hover
{
	color:#666666
}
.content, .content a, .content table
{
	font-family:Arial, Helvetica, sans-serif;
	padding:10px;
	color:#333333;
	line-height:25px;
	text-align:justify;
	text-decoration:none;
}
.content a:hover{
	color:#0b4e8b;
}
.news small
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color: #000080;
font-weight:bold;
text-align:left
}
.news 
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color: #000000;
line-height:16px;
}
.news table
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color: #000000;
line-height:16px;
}
.news td
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color: #000000;
line-height:16px;
}
.news a
{
font-family:Arial, Helvetica, sans-serif;
font-size:12px;
color: #000080;
font-weight:bold;
text-decoration: none
}
.news a:hover
{
color:#999999
}

.homeurunler
{ 
line-height:10px;
text-align:left;
font-size:12px;
padding:0px;
margin:0px;
color:#003366;
}

.footer
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#9a0808;
}
.ustmenu
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	text-decoration:none;
	color:#5b5b5b;
}
.ustmenu a
{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	text-decoration:none;
	color:#5b5b5b;
}
.ustmenu a:hover
{
	color:#0b4e8b;
}
.product a
{
	color:#03335a;
	font-size:12px;
	line-height:14px;
}
.product a:hover
{
	color:#ff0000;
}
.footer, .footer a {
	color:#FFFFFF;
	font-size:12px;
}
#MenuFotoGaleri img{
	border:solid 5px #CCCCCC;margin:5px;
}
#baslik {
	font-size:18px;
	font-weight:bold;
	border-bottom:1pz solid #666666;
}
.TitleHome {
	border-bottom:1px solid #010092;
	padding-bottom:5px;
	padding-left:0px;
	font-weight:bold;
}
.DescHome {
	font-size:12px;
	padding:0px;
	padding-top:10px;
	margin:0px;
	font-weight:bold;
	line-height:15px
}


.DescHome a
{ 
color:#003366;
padding:0px;
margin:0px;
line-height:14px;
text-align:left;
font-size:12px;
}

.DescHome a:hover
{ 
color: #000033;
text-decoration:underline;
padding:0px;
margin:0px;
line-height:14px;
text-align:left;
font-size:12px;
}

.DescHome td:hover
{
bgcolor:#CCCCCC;


}



.MoreHome {
	padding:0px;
	margin:0px;
	padding-top:10px
}
.MoreHome img,.MoreHome a {
	padding:0px;
	margin:0px;
	margin-right:5px;
	border:none;
	vertical-align:middle;
}
.MoreHome a {
	font-size:11px;
	color:215e93;
	font-weight:bold;
	line-height:24px
}
.UlkelerHome {
	font-size:11px;
	padding:0px;
	margin:0px;
	font-weight:bold;
	line-height:20px
}
.mmUstMenu {
	margin:0px;
	padding:0px;
}
.mmUstMenu li {
	float: right;
	list-style: none;
	margin:0px;
	padding:0px;
}
.mmUstMenu li a {
	font: bold 11px arial;
	text-decoration: none;
	color: #fff;
	outline: none;
	text-align: right;  
}
.mmUstMenu li a:hover { 
	color:#FFFF00;
}
.UrunKatBox {
	margin:0px;
	padding:0px;
}
.UrunKatBox a{
	margin:0px;
	padding:0px;
	
}
.UrunKatBox img, .UrunKatBox td {
	margin:0px;
	padding:0px;
	line-height:14px;
	font-size:12px;
}
.UrunKatBoxTitle a{
	color:#FFFFFF;
	font-weight:bold;
	font-size:12px;
	line-height:14px;
}
.UrunKatBoxTitle a:hover{
	color:#d3ebff
}


/* --- */
.mmLava {
            position: relative;
            height: 64px;
            width: 100%;
            overflow: hidden;
			margin:0px;
			padding:0px
		}
                .mmLava li {
                    float: left;
                    list-style: none;
					padding:0px;
					margin:0px
                }
                    .mmLava li.back {
                        background: url("lava.png") no-repeat right -64px;
                        width: 13px; height: 64px;
                        z-index: 8;
                        position: absolute;
						font-size:18px;
						
                    }
                        .mmLava li.back .left {
                            background: url("lava.png") no-repeat top left;
                            height: 64px;
                            margin-right: 13px; /* 7px is the width of the rounded shape */
                        }
                    .mmLava li a {
                        font: bold 12px arial;
                        text-decoration: none;
                        color: #fff;
                        outline: none;
                        text-align: center;
                        letter-spacing: 0;
                        z-index: 10;
                        display: block;
                        float: left;
                        height: 64px;
                        position: relative;
                        overflow: hidden;
                        margin: auto 0px;
						line-height:55px;
						margin-right:10px;
						margin-left:10px;   
                    }
                        .mmLava li a:hover, .mmLava li a:active, .mmLava li a:visited {
                            border: none;
                        }
/* --- */

.myurunler {
	width:98%;
	border:1px solid #bcd198;
	padding:2px
}
	.myurunler table {
			width:100%;
			font: 11px verdana,verdana, arial;
			margin: 0;
			padding: 0;
			border-collapse: collapse;
			text-align: left;
			color: #333;
			line-height: 19px;
		}
		
	.myurunler caption {
			font-size: 14px;
			font-weight: bold;
			margin-bottom: 20px;
			text-align: left;
		}

	.myurunler td {
			margin: 0;
			padding: 2px 2px;
			border: 1px dotted #f5f5f5;
		}
		
		
	.myurunler th {
			font-weight: normal;
		}
		
	.myurunler thead tr th {
			background-color: #575757;
			padding:  2px 2px;
			color: #fff;
			font-weight: bold;
			border-right: 2px solid #333;
			text-align:center;
		}
		
	.myurunler tfoot tr th,.myurunler tfoot tr td {
			background-color: transparent;
			padding:  2px 2px;
			color: #ccc;
			border-top: 1px solid #ccc;
		}
		
	.myurunler tbody tr th {
			padding: 2px 2px;
			border-bottom: 1px dotted #fafafa;
		}
		
	.myurunler tr { 
			background-color: #FBFDF6;
		}
	.myurunler tr.odd {
			background-color: #EDF7DC;
		}
		
	.myurunler tr:hover {
		}
		
	.myurunler tr:hover td,.myurunler tr:hover td a,.myurunler tr:hover th a {
			color: #b77f01;
			background-color:#f5fde8
		}
	.myurunler tr.odd:hover td,.myurunler tr.odd:hover td a,.myurunler tr.odd:hover th a {
			color: #b77f01;
			background-color:#f5fde8
		}
		
	.myurunler td:hover {
		}

	.myurunler tr:hover th a:hover {
			background-color: #F7FBEF;
			border-bottom: 2px solid #86C200;
		}
		
	.myurunler table a {
			color: #608117;
			background-image: none;
			text-decoration: none;
			border-bottom: 1px dotted #8A8F95;
			padding: 2px;
			padding-right: 12px; background: transparent url(/images/link.gif) no-repeat 100% 50%;
		}

	.myurunler table a:hover {
			color: #BBC4CD;
			background-image: none;
			text-decoration: none;
			border-bottom: 3px solid #333;
			padding: 2px;
			padding-right: 12px; color: #A2A2A2; background: transparent url(/images/link.gif) no-repeat 100% 50%;
		}
		
	.myurunler table a:visited {
			text-decoration: none;
			border-bottom: 1px dotted #333;
			text-decoration: none;
			padding-right: 12px; color: #A2A2A2; background: transparent url(/images/visitedLink.gif) no-repeat 100% 50%;
		}
		
	.myurunler table a:visited:hover {
			background-image: none;
			text-decoration: none;
			border-bottom: 3px solid #333;
			padding: 2px;
			padding-right: 12px; color: #A2A2A2; background: transparent url(/images/visitedLink.gif) no-repeat 100% 50%;
		}
	.myurunler table th {
		background-color:#dfecc8	
	}